London mental health nurse jailed for £61K NHS fraud

21 April 2011

A mental health nurse has been sentenced to nine months’ imprisonment for fraud against the NHS, following an investigation by NHS Protect (Maidstone Crown Court, Wednesday 20 April).

Lancashire critical care nurse jailed for £40K fraud

21 April 2011

A critical care nurse who worked hundreds of shifts for a private agency while on paid sick leave from the NHS has been sentenced to nine months’ imprisonment after being investigated by NHS Protect (Preston Crown Court, Thursday 21 April).

Conviction for Bristol dentist who defrauded £77K

15 April 2011

An NHS dentist who recycled patients records so he could charge the NHS for treatments he never carried out, has received a 12 month suspended prison sentence for fraud, after an investigation by NHS Protect (Bristol Crown Court, Thursday 14 April, 2011).
